Cost of Sidewalk Paving in Frisco

Paving sidewalks in Frisco, TX, is a significant investment that can enhance both the functionality and aesthetic appeal of your property. Understanding the various factors that influence the cost can help you plan and budget effectively for your project.

Factors Affecting Cost

  • Material Choice: Different materials such as concrete, asphalt, or pavers come with varying price points.
  • Labor Costs: The cost of labor can vary based on experience and demand in Frisco, TX.
  • Sidewalk Size: Larger projects will naturally cost more due to the increased amount of materials and labor required.
  • Site Preparation: Costs can rise if significant grading, excavation, or removal of old pavement is necessary.
  • Permits and Inspections: Local regulations may require permits and inspections, adding to the overall cost.
  • Complexity of Design: Intricate designs or additional features like decorative elements can increase the cost.
  • Weather Conditions: Seasonal weather patterns can affect the timeline and cost of the project.

Common Tasks and Costs

Task Average Cost (Frisco, TX)
Basic Concrete Sidewalk $6 - $10 per sq. ft.
Stamped Concrete $12 - $18 per sq. ft.
Asphalt Sidewalk $5 - $9 per sq. ft.
Paver Sidewalk $15 - $25 per sq. ft.
Excavation and Grading $1,000 - $3,000 total
Permit Fees $50 - $200
Decorative Elements $1,000 - $5,000 total
Removal of Old Pavement $500 - $1,500 total
